Host of Men’s Lounge on e.TV Ghana, Nana Yaw Odame has cleared all outstanding bills for patients especially mothers, and children at three wards of the Mamobi Polyclinic.

The TV host settled the medical bills of needy mothers, and children in the Neonatal Intensive Care Unit (NICU), Maternity ward and children’s ward at the hospital as part of his birthday celebrations.

Nana Yaw Odame at the sidelines of the donation at the Mamobi Polyclinic said: “We all need to contribute our quota to national development. It is sad that mother’s are stranded at the hospital because they can’t pay their medical bills. It is something that shouldn’t happen in today’s society, that is why I want to do my part as a citizen of Ghana. Giving back to society should be encouraged to augment what the government and other Non Governmental Organizations (NGOs) are doing to help make the world a better place for each and everyone one”.
